职业学校计算机专业课程设置

随着信息技术的迅猛发展,计算机专业在职业学校中的重要性日益凸显。职业学校计算机专业课程设置旨在培养具备扎实理论基础和实践能力的高素质技术人才,以满足社会对计算机应用与开发人才的需求。课程体系涵盖计算机基础、编程语言、软件开发、网络技术、数据库、人工智能、信息安全等多个领域,注重理论与实践相结合,强调学生的综合素养与创新能力。
课程设置的核心目标
职业学校计算机专业课程设置的核心目标是培养具备计算机系统知识、软件开发能力、网络与信息安全技能以及人工智能应用能力的复合型人才。课程体系不仅涵盖计算机硬件与软件的基础知识,还注重学生在实际项目中的应用能力,以适应快速变化的行业需求。
课程分类与内容
计算机专业课程通常分为基础课程、专业核心课程、实践课程和拓展课程四大类。基础课程包括计算机组成原理、数据结构与算法、操作系统、计算机网络等,这些课程为学生打下坚实的理论基础。专业核心课程则包括编程语言(如Python、Java)、软件开发(如Web开发、移动应用开发)、数据库技术、人工智能基础等,这些课程是学生掌握计算机技术的核心内容。
在实践课程方面,学生将通过项目实训、实习和竞赛等方式,将所学知识应用于实际问题解决中。
例如,学生将学习使用Python进行数据分析、使用Java开发企业级应用、使用MySQL进行数据库管理等。这些实践课程不仅提升了学生的动手能力,也增强了他们的职业竞争力。
课程设置的创新与特色
近年来,职业学校计算机专业课程设置不断优化,强调课程的实用性与前瞻性。
例如,许多学校开设了人工智能、大数据分析、云计算等新兴领域课程,以适应科技发展的新趋势。
除了这些以外呢,课程设置还注重跨学科融合,如计算机与艺术、计算机与金融、计算机与医疗等,以拓宽学生的知识面,提升其综合应用能力。
在课程内容上,职业学校计算机专业也注重学生的创新能力与问题解决能力。
例如,学生将学习使用机器学习算法进行图像识别、使用区块链技术进行数据安全等,这些课程不仅提升了学生的技术能力,也培养了他们的创新思维和实践能力。
课程实施与教学方法
职业学校计算机专业课程实施过程中,采用多种教学方法,包括讲授、实验、实训、项目式学习等。
例如,学生在学习编程语言时,不仅通过课堂讲授掌握语法和逻辑,还会通过编程实践项目进行巩固。在软件开发课程中,学生将参与实际的项目开发,如开发一个小型的Web应用或移动应用,以提升他们的团队协作和项目管理能力。
此外,职业学校还注重课程的灵活性与个性化发展。
例如,一些学校提供选修课程,允许学生根据自己的兴趣和职业规划选择学习内容。这种灵活的教学方式有助于学生更好地适应未来的职业发展需求。
课程设置的未来发展方向
随着人工智能、大数据、云计算等技术的快速发展,职业学校计算机专业课程设置也不断调整和优化。未来,课程将更加注重技术的前沿性与实用性,强调学生的综合能力与创新能力。
于此同时呢,课程设置还将更加注重跨学科融合,以适应社会对复合型人才的需求。
职业学校计算机专业课程设置的不断完善,不仅有助于提升学生的专业能力,也为他们未来的职业发展奠定了坚实的基础。通过系统化的课程学习,学生将能够掌握计算机技术的核心知识,具备解决实际问题的能力,为社会输送高素质的技术人才。
课程设置的综合
职业学校计算机专业课程设置体现了以学生为中心、以实践为导向的教学理念,课程内容涵盖了计算机技术的多个方面,注重理论与实践的结合,强调学生的综合能力与创新能力。课程体系科学合理,能够满足不同层次学生的学习需求,同时也为学生未来的职业发展提供了良好的基础。

通过系统的课程学习,学生不仅能够掌握计算机技术的基本知识,还能在实践中不断提升自己的技能,适应不断变化的行业需求。职业学校计算机专业课程设置的不断完善,为培养高素质技术人才提供了有力支持,也为推动计算机技术的发展做出了积极贡献。






